Abstract

Official abstract text for this publication.

A stop device for holding a unit load device in place on decking is described. In one example, the stop device includes a switchable magnet with an actuator to engage or disengage the stop device on decking using a switchable magnetic field of the stop device. The stop device also includes an interface bumper secured over a first surface of the switchable magnet, a foot plate secured over a second surface of the switchable magnet, and a handle rod assembly that extends from the switchable magnet for positioning the switchable magnet on the decking. The handle rod assembly includes a switch linkage, with the switch linkage extending from the actuator of the switchable magnet to a distal end of the handle rod assembly with a handle for a user. An individual can rotate a locking lever of the stop device to engage or disengage the stop device on the decking.

First claim

Opening claim text (preview).

Therefore, the following is claimed: 1. A system for interfering with movement of a unit load device on decking, comprising: an area of decking for supporting the unit load device; and a stop device for holding the unit load device in place at a location on the decking, the stop device comprising: a switchable magnet comprising an actuator; an interface bumper secured over a first surface of the switchable magnet; a foot plate secured over a second surface of the switchable magnet; and a handle rod assembly that extends from the switchable magnet for positioning the switchable magnet on the decking. 2. The system according to claim 1 , wherein the handle rod assembly comprises: a coupling, the switchable magnet being secured with the coupling; a rod secured to the coupling at a first end of the rod; and a handle secured to the rod at a second end of the rod. 3. The system according to claim 2 , wherein the handle rod assembly further comprises: a switch linkage, the switch linkage extending from the actuator of the switchable magnet to the second end of the rod; and a locking lever to rotate the switch linkage and the actuator of the switchable magnet. 4. The system according to claim 3 , wherein the interface bumper comprises a corner notch to seat a corner edge of the unit load device. 5. A stop device for interfering with movement of a unit load device on decking, comprising: a switchable magnet comprising an actuator; an interface bumper secured over a side surface of the switchable magnet; and a handle rod assembly that extends from the switchable magnet for positioning the switchable magnet on the decking. 6. The stop device according to claim 5 , wherein: the switchable magnet provides a magnetic field for engaging the stop device with the decking in a first position of the actuator; and the switchable magnet impedes the magnetic field for releasing the stop device from the decking in a second position of the actuator. 7. The stop device according to claim 5 , wherein the handle rod assembly comprises: a coupling, the switchable magnet being secured with the coupling; a rod secured to the coupling at a first end of the rod; and a handle secured to the rod at a second end of the rod. 8. The stop device according to claim 7 , wherein the handle rod assembly further comprises a switch linkage, the switch linkage extending from the actuator of the switchable magnet to the second end of the rod. 9. The stop device according to claim 8 , wherein the handle rod assembly further comprises a locking lever to rotate the switch linkage and the actuator of the switchable magnet. 10. The stop device according to claim 9 , wherein: the locking lever comprises a locking detent; and the handle rod assembly further comprises a locking peg on the rod, wherein the locking lever is configured to interlink the locking detent over the locking peg by folding the locking lever to extend parallel to the rod. 11. The stop device according to claim 5 , further comprising: a first foot plate secured over a second side surface of the switchable magnet; and a second foot plate secured over a third side surface of the switchable magnet, wherein the third side surface faces away from the second side surface. 12. The stop device according to claim 5 , wherein the interface bumper comprises: an angled top surface to deflect force from an edge of the unit load device toward a surface of the decking; and a corner notch to seat a corner edge of the unit load device. 13. The stop device according to claim 5 , further comprising a friction pad over a bottom surface of the switchable magnet. 14. A method for interfering with movement of a unit load device on decking, comprising: positioning a stop device at a position over the decking; and engaging a switchable magnet of the stop device with the decking, wherein the stop device comprises: the switchable magnet; an interface bumper secured over a side surface of the switchable magnet; and a handle rod assembly that extends from the switchable magnet for positioning the switchable magnet on the decking. 15. The method according to claim 14 , wherein engaging the switchable magnet to the decking comprises rotating a locking lever of the handle rod assembly and an actuator of the switchable magnet. 16. The method according to claim 15 , wherein: the locking lever comprises a locking detent; and the handle rod assembly further comprises a locking peg on the rod, wherein the locking lever is configured to interlink the locking detent over the locking peg by folding the locking lever to extend parallel to the rod. 17. The method according to claim 15 , further comprising releasing the switchable magnet from the decking. 18. The method according to claim 17 , wherein releasing the switchable magnet from the decking comprises rotating a locking lever of the handle rod assembly and an actuator of the switchable magnet. 19. The method according to claim 15 , wherein the interface bumper comprises an angled surface to deflect force from an edge of the unit load device toward a surface of the decking. 20. The method according to claim 15 , wherein the stop device further comprises a friction pad over a bottom surface of the switchable magnet.
